An overview of Software Engineering

An overview of Software Engineering

The organized application of system principles and techniques to application development is called software engineering. Its main idea should be to develop a merchandise that fits the requirements of its consumers. This willpower is primarily focused on creating and keeping software goods that fulfill the specifications of the consumer. The process of building and deploying software is identified as a spiral. It depends on the conceiving of the difficulty and ends with the standards of the last product. Expanding and putting into action a software system is called a job.

There are several phases of the software program engineering method. From the first beginnings, the job starts with creating and implementing computer software. Throughout the expansion process, new tools and languages are developed. This is an ongoing and dynamic process, and designers need to have a great grasp of those. The objective is to build an efficient software merchandise. The process is not just satisfying to get the customer although also a rewarding one. A great software industrial engineer must be competent to manage a significant team and achieve huge productivity.

When creating a software project, there are several periods to follow. These types of phases contain planning, designing, implementation, and maintenance. While a project may start with a solitary component, it can be broken into several levels. During the style phase, a team may work on one or more systems. The software program development lifecycle commonly involves the creation of any series of interdependent software components. Each step needs a team of developers to execute this. The development procedure can be sophisticated, requiring large numbers of developers.

Share this post

اترك تعليقاً

لن يتم نشر عنوان بريدك الإلكتروني. الحقول الإلزامية مشار إليها بـ *